








Spacious Semi-Detached Family Home with Garage and Direct Forest Access
Key Features
Upsides
- The property offers a unique location with direct access to the adjacent forest, providing immediate access to nature and walking trails.
- Extensive outdoor facilities are available including a large veranda, a garage, a shed, and a carport, offering ample storage and hobby space.
- The home is situated on a quiet, car free residential court which is safe and ideal for families with children.
Downsides
- The energy label is C, indicating that while some insulation exists, there is room for further sustainability improvements compared to modern standards.
- The central heating boiler dates from 2009, meaning it may require replacement or significant maintenance in the near future.
- With a living area of 93 square meters, the space might be considered compact for a large family seeking a spacious detached home.
Description
Nestled in a truly unique location in the green countryside between the Ampsen and Verwolde estates, this charming semi-detached family home awaits its new residents. Situated on a residential court, known as a woonerf, in the village of Exel, part of Laren in the municipality of Lochem, this property offers an ideal setting for family life. The home is located on a spacious plot and features a generous garage, a carport, and a beautifully landscaped backyard that borders directly onto the adjacent forest. Here, one can enjoy all the space, tranquility, and privacy desired, while the amenities of Laren and Lochem remain easily accessible. Over the past few years, the residence has been both made more sustainable and expanded, including the installation of window frames with HR++ glazing. The practical layout is perfectly tailored to family living. A large veranda spanning the full width of the house serves as a delightful extension of the living space, creating a seamless transition between indoors and outdoors in every season. The car free residential court is small scale, child friendly, and surrounded by greenery, offering a safe playground for children while adults enjoy the peace, birdsong, and direct connection to the forest. This represents living with a sense of freedom without compromising on comfort.
Upon entering the home, one arrives in a hall with access to a toilet and the meter cupboard. From this central point, the light L shaped living room is accessible, a pleasant living space with large window sections offering ample possibilities for a comfortable seating area and a dining corner. Located at the rear is the closed kitchen, executed in a practical setup and equipped with a gas cooktop, refrigerator, oven, double sink, and chimney hood. The kitchen, while closed off from the living room, ensures that cooking smells and activity are contained, yet it remains connected to the social flow of the home. Adjacent to the kitchen is the utility room, which is ideal for a washing machine, dryer, and wardrobe. The absolute highlight of this living floor is the large veranda at the rear, a generous canopy covering the full width of the house, allowing residents to sit sheltered outside in any season. The garden connects beautifully to this veranda and offers plenty of peace and privacy.
The first floor hosts three spacious bedrooms, all featuring laminate flooring and good natural light. The bedrooms are designed to serve the needs of a growing family, with durable flooring and orientation ensuring a healthy amount of daylight. The bathroom is neatly finished and equipped with a shower, vanity unit, and a second toilet. This is a practical and well maintained floor, ideal for a family. A fixed staircase leads to the large attic floor. This generous space can serve excellently as an additional bedroom, workspace, or hobby room. Additionally, it is an ideal spot for extra storage, ensuring that the home remains organized and clutter free.
The backyard is one of the absolute gems of this property. The garden is located on the west, allowing residents to enjoy the sun until late in the evening. The borders are attractively landscaped and create a playful and well maintained appearance. From the garden, there is a rear exit leading directly to the forest, making this location unique and ideal for walks, treasure hunts with children, or walking the dog. On the plot, there is also a large garage, a shed, and a private carport. These structures provide extensive storage options and are perfect for those requiring significant storage space or enjoying tinkering, DIY projects, or needing extra hobby space. The presence of a private driveway adds to the convenience of the property.
The location on Woonerf het Veld in Exel is quiet, car free, and green. The surroundings are popular due to the rural setting, surrounded by forests, meadows, and country estates. Despite the tranquility, facilities such as shops, schools, sports clubs, and hospitality venues in Laren and Lochem are a short distance away. Accessibility towards Deventer, Zutphen, Borculo, and Rijssen is excellent, making it a practical choice for commuters. For those who appreciate rest, nature, and freedom but wish to retain the convenience of amenities, this is a perfect residential location.
Technically, the property represents a solid structure from 1987. It has been improved over time with roof insulation, wall insulation, floor insulation, and double glazing, resulting in an energy label C. The heating system includes a central heating boiler and partial floor heating on the ground floor, with the exception of the toilet. Warm water is provided by the CV combi boiler. The specific boiler is an Itho Daalderop gas fired combi boiler from 2009, which is owned by the property. While this system has served the home for over a decade, it is a factor to consider for future maintenance planning. The property has a volume of 321 cubic meters and a living area of 93 square meters, with additional indoor space and external storage bringing the total utility to a significant level.
Key features include a fine plot with excellent sun exposure, a generous detached garage, shed, carport, and private driveway. The entire ground floor is equipped with floor heating. The unique access to the adjacent forest is a major draw for nature lovers. The west facing backyard offers much privacy and newly laid borders. The large veranda spans the entire width of the home. The property is situated on a small scale, car free, and green residential court. The rural location between the Ampsen and Verwolde estates offers a serene atmosphere. There is a possibility to create extra bedrooms in the attic. The asking price is 415000 euros, costs for the buyer. Acceptance is in consultation. A deposit or bank guarantee of 10 percent of the purchase price is required to secure the fulfillment of obligations from the purchase agreement.
